Esther 4:14 Yet who knows whether you have come to the Kingdom for such a time as this?
Those of you who know me know that I love numbers. Today’s date is April 14th. Numerically written: 4/14.
The story of Esther is a phenomenal one. She was created by God and lived at a precise time in history to affect the Kingdom of God. The same is true with every person created by God, including you.
We are all alive on earth for such a time as this. God has a plan for each of our lives, just like He did for Esther. So, why don’t most people ever come to know His purpose or plan? They don’t see it because they are not looking for it and seeking God’s Kingdom and His Righteousness with all their hearts.
Most believers only concern themselves with spending eternity in Heaven and never seek God’s Plan for their life here on earth. That’s why there are so many miserable Christians. To live in God’s Pasture of Plenty and enjoy the Abundant Life that Jesus died for us to have, we must be obedient to God’s Call on our lives. This is not an easy thing to do because, not only are we up against the enemy and his attack, but many times our family and fellow believers are fighting us all the way as well.
How many times have we been invited to go somewhere or do something by a fellow believer that is NOT within the “fences” of God’s Pasture of Plenty? How often have our own family members and brothers and sisters in Christ been frolicking around out in the world and beckoning us to join them?
How many times do we share what we believe to be God’s Plan for us with our Pastor or Spiritual Mentor, only to be discouraged by them? All these (and more) happen to the believer every day. That’s why we must LISTEN and OBEY the Voice of the Holy Spirit and not that of other people.
We are each alive on earth to benefit the Kingdom of God at such a time as this. Every year on April 14th (4/14) I am reminded of the Story of Esther. Pray and ask the Lord to reveal to you His Plan for your life. Do not be afraid and do not seek the advice of others. Listen to His Voice alone. He will NEVER lead you to, or through, the fence. He will, however, guide you back into the deep, lush grass of the Pasture of Plenty where the Cross of Christ stands at the Center and is the Cornerstone of the Abundant Life. There you will understand your purpose and hear the Lord say, you have come to the Kingdom for such a time as this.
